I am new to this forum. I wonder if any one else has had a problem with focusing a sigma 85mm1.4 on a Nikon 850. All my other lenses work ok.

I tried it on auto focus, BBF. I can manually focus no problem. Other Sigma and Nikon lenses work fine

If it's an AF lens, maybe the contacts on the lens need cleaning....

Cleaning the contacts did the trick. Thanks to all for quick and helpful advise
